There are many children throughout Lake and McHenry Counties whose family does not have the money to buy the neccessary school supplies for their children. There is a way you can help fill this need. A group of churches have formed a group named Catalyst. They are organizing a Sharefest to buy and fill backpacks for these children.

Sharefest excerpt from The Chapel website:

          

The Chapel will help provide 1,400 backpacks to people who need them in Lake and McHenry County. Pickup dates for the backpacks are July 23, 29 and 30. Drop-off dates for the backpacks are August 5, 6, 12 and 13. For more information, contact Stacia Gibson at staciagibson@chapel.org.

You can pay $3 and pick up a list of the suplies needed or you can just pay $20 and someone else will take care of getting the supplies. This makes it convenient for all to help a needy child.
